The "oppressed shareholder" is a litigant newly created by Legislative amendment to the New Jersey Corporation Act. See N.J.S.A. 14A:12-7. Plaintiff Leonidas Exadaktolis, claims to be one. He alleges that he purchased a 20% interest in defendant corporation, which owns and operates a restaurant.
